Parcel Letterboxes for Flats: B2B Business Solving Delivery Chaos in Residential Buildings
Property managers struggle with parcels piling up in communal hallways. Oversized parcel boxes designed for e-commerce deliveries eliminate the problem.

This business involves manufacturing, selling or installing oversized parcel letterboxes designed for residential buildings where standard letterboxes cannot handle the growing volume of e-commerce deliveries. Primary customers are property management companies, housing associations, developers and local councils. The product can be offered in two formats: a passive mechanical box with larger capacity, or a smart locker with electronic lock and notifications. Securing partnerships with developers or property managers ahead of new builds or refurbishments is key. The business requires mastering manufacturing, regulatory compliance and a B2B sales cycle.
Couriers leave parcels in hallways, with neighbours, or return them to collection points every day โ because standard letterboxes are designed for envelopes, not online shopping orders. Property managers spend hours handling tenant complaints and managing liability for damaged or stolen goods.
๐ฆE-commerce parcel volumes are rising consistently
The number of parcels delivered to residential buildings grows every year. Existing letterbox infrastructure in blocks of flats cannot handle this load, forcing residents to collect from Royal Mail delivery offices or local parcel shops.
